“Lightning in a Bottle Part Two: Origins”

The Scarlet Speedster stands front and center on this September 2006 cover, radiating a blinding burst of Speed Force energy that fills the entire image with crackling lightning and molten gold light. Two other figures — a young man to the left and a woman to the right, both caught in the blazing wake — react with urgency, suggesting the raw power on display is anything but under control. Ken Lashley's cover art gives the series a vivid, kinetic presence that makes the "Too Hot to Handle" tagline feel entirely earned.
